Gąsawy [ɡɔ̃ˈsavɨ] is a village in the administrative district of Gmina Szamotuły, within Szamotuły County, Greater Poland Voivodeship, in west-central Poland.[1] It lies approximately 4 kilometres (2 mi) north-east of Szamotuły and 31 km (19 mi) north-west of the regional capital Poznań.
